CORALVILLE, IOWA (July 1, 2025) — You’ll have fun with your friends while supporting a good cause by taking part in the “Christmas in July” Bike Tour hosted by the Quad Cities Bicycle Club on Sunday, July 13.

The tour is open to everyone, both QCBC members and members of the public. It begins and ends at Front Street Brewery’s taproom at the Freight House in Davenport at noon and covers about ten miles. The ride should finish at about 4PM.

DES MOINES, IOWA (June 30, 2025) — State Historical Society Board of Trustees Chair, Dr Terrence Lindell, and Administrator Valerie Van Kooten joined the State Historical Society of Iowa Board of Trustees to bestow the annual Excellence in History Awards during a ceremony today at the State Historical Society Museum in Des Moines, Iowa.

The awards honor individuals, organizations, and communities that make outstanding contributions to the field of Iowa history.

DES MOINES, IOWA (June 24, 2025)  Hundreds of Iowans gathered at Principal Park on June 21 for the third annual BBQ and Brew at the Ballpark, raising more than $20,000 to support food banks across the state. The family-friendly event was presented by the Iowa Pork Producers Association (IPPA) in partnership with the Iowa Cubs and Fareway Stores.
